    Mark Synnott Believes in Making Life Difficult

    Mark Synnott Believes in Making Life Difficult

    Mark Synnott is a legendary climber, a phenomenal writer, and actually a former Climbing Magazine intern and contributing editor. Mark recounts his early days learning to climb in New Hampshire using a clothesline, his time dirtbagging in Yosemite, moving onto expedition climbing, and his life as a writer. Mark's latest book is The Impossible Climb: Alex Honnold, El Capitan, and the Climbing Life. It recounts Honnold's iconic El Cap free solo while weaving in stories from Mark's own life.     Rob Pizem Interview

    Rob Pizem Interview

    Unaweep Canyon is a climbing destination just south of Grand Junction, Colorado, with sweeping granite walls for miles. Yet, it doesn't get much traffic. Rob Pizem wrote a feature about Unaweep for the October/November issue of Climbing Magazine. We caught up with Rob to talk about Unaweep, the first ascent potential in the area, what it's like to be a climber in Grand Junction, his training, and what he's been up to lately. Presented by Mystery Ranch. Music by Small Houses.

    Interviews: Anton Krupicka and Chris Schulte

    Interviews: Anton Krupicka and Chris Schulte

    Anton Krupicka came across an injured Kyle Walker during one of his runs in the Flatirons. Walker had fallen while free soloing the Second Flatiron and captured the ordeal on video, which went viral. We spoke to Krupicka about the accident. Also, a conversation with Chris Schulte about alpine bouldering, what inspires him to put up FAs, and how he got into climbing in the first place. Presented by Evolv.
